The Jeans scale is estimated during the coexistence epoch of quark-gluon andhadron phases in the first-order QCD phase transition. It is shown that,contrary to the previous claims, reduction of the sound speed is so little thatthe phase transition does not affect evolution of cosmological densityfluctuations appreciably.Comment: 9 pages (LaTeX), no figure, revised version of Progress of Theoretical Physics 97 (Letters), 173 (1997
